Bottled water is filtered tap water and often is enhanced
with "minerals for taste" or spring water which also has
minerals.

Distilled water has been BOILED and the steam condensed, it
is as pure as chemically possible. Less than a dollar a
gallon. A gallon will keep the battery in your car and
plane filled for about 25 years. Use a basting syringe to
add distilled water, an ounce at a time, six cells. If the
electrolyte level is low in all cells that means that it is
working evenly, but if just one or two cells are low, there
is likely to be a problem developing.
